Author Browsing Pages Improvements

  • Make sorting order take accented characters into account.
    • However, this may not be possible due to our hosting arrangements at ibibilio. (gutcat message)
  • Make authors sort like this:
    • Green, Alice
    • Green, Robert
    • Greenacre, Janet
    • Greenjeans, Mr.
  • instead of like this:
    • Greenacre, Janet
    • Green, Alice
    • Greenjeans, Mr.
    • Green, Robert

(that is, take spaces into account in the sort order)
